Wildgrave

Wild"grave`\, n. [G. wildgraf or D. wildgraaf. See Wild, and cf. Margrave.] A waldgrave, or head forest keeper. See Waldgrave.

The wildgrave winds his bugle horn. --Sir W. Scott.
